The Essential Guide to Game Assets: Types, Importance, and Where to Find Them

In the world of game development, assets are the building blocks that bring virtual worlds to life. From vibrant characters to detailed environments, game assets play a crucial role in crafting an engaging and immersive gaming experience. This guide will explore what game assets are, why t


  • Notice: Undefined index: share_to in /var/www/uchat.umaxx.tv/public_html/themes/wowonder/layout/blog/read-blog.phtml on line 41
    :

What Are Game Assets?

Game assets refer to the various elements used in video games to create visual, auditory, and interactive experiences. These include:

  • 2D Sprites: These are flat images used to represent characters, objects, and backgrounds in 2D games. They can be animated or static, depending on the game's requirements.

  • 3D Models: These are digital representations of objects and characters in three dimensions, used in 3D games. They include textures, materials, and meshes that define their appearance and behavior.

  • Textures: These are images applied to 3D models to give them surface detail and color. They enhance the realism and visual appeal of game environments.

  • Animations: These bring characters and objects to life through movement. Animations can be pre-recorded or created in real-time based on user interactions.

  • Sound Effects: Audio elements like footsteps, explosions, and background music enhance the gaming experience by providing auditory feedback and atmosphere.

  • Scripts: These are sets of instructions that control game logic and behavior, such as character actions, game rules, and interactive elements.

Why Are Game Assets Important?

Game assets are essential for several reasons:

  1. Visual Appeal: High-quality assets contribute to the overall look and feel of the game, making it more attractive and engaging for players.

  2. Gameplay Experience: Well-designed assets improve the functionality and playability of the game, ensuring a smooth and enjoyable experience.

  3. Development Efficiency: Using pre-made assets can save time and resources, allowing developers to focus on other aspects of game design and programming.

  4. Consistency: Consistent asset quality and style help maintain a cohesive visual and auditory experience throughout the game.

Where to Find Game Assets

Finding the right assets can be a challenge, but several resources offer high-quality game assets for free or at a reasonable cost:

  1. Asset Stores: Platforms like the Unity Asset Store and Unreal Engine Marketplace provide a wide range of assets, including models, textures, and animations. These stores often feature both free and paid options, catering to various needs and budgets.

  2. Free Asset Websites: Websites like AssetForFree offer a collection of free game assets, including 3D models, textures, and sound effects. These resources are ideal for developers on a budget or those looking for specific assets without a financial commitment.

  3. Open Source Platforms: Sites like OpenGameArt.org provide free and open-source game assets. These assets are contributed by the community and can be used in both personal and commercial projects.

  4. Creative Commons Libraries: Creative Commons licenses allow developers to use and modify assets with specific permissions. Websites like CC0 Textures and Freesound.org offer assets under these licenses, ensuring that you can legally use them in your projects.

  5. Community Forums and Groups: Engaging with online communities, such as Reddit's r/gamedev or specialized Discord servers, can lead to discovering valuable assets shared by fellow developers.

Conclusion

Game assets are the backbone of game development, shaping the visual and interactive elements that define the player’s experience. By understanding the types of assets available and knowing where to find them, you can enhance your game’s quality and streamline your development process. Whether you’re a seasoned developer or just starting, leveraging these resources will help you create captivating and immersive games.

Read more


Warning: mysqli_query(): (HY000/1114): The table '/tmp/#sql_5931_0' is full in /var/www/uchat.umaxx.tv/public_html/assets/includes/functions_three.php on line 1160

Warning: mysqli_fetch_assoc() expects parameter 1 to be mysqli_result, bool given in /var/www/uchat.umaxx.tv/public_html/assets/includes/functions_three.php on line 1162